Pakette, mis kasutavad npm-i sõlmede haldamiseks, saab <name>uuendada üheks paketiks npm update'i abil ning npm versioonide puhul, mis on uuemad kui 2.6.1, saab kasutada käsku:
NPM install -G
UuendusÜlevaadeKohalik pakett.
Näiteks minu element-ui moodul on praegu versioon 1.3.7 ja viimane versioon on 1.4.1.
Aga esine
NPM uuendus
Uuenduskäsku saab uuendada ainult vastavalt package.js-s märgitud versiooninumbrile, seegaIga kord, kui pead package.js versiooninumbri muutma kõige uuemaks enne, kui seda saab uuendada, on see liiga tülikas, on vähe kasulik. Kas on olemas parem viis plugina npm-check-updates tõhusaks uuendamiseks
Paigaldusmeetod:
Vaata uuemat versiooni
[..................] \ : @angular-devkit/build-angular ~0.6.8 → ~0.8.4 @types/node ~8.9.4 → ~10.11.5 codelyzer ~4.2.1 → ~4.5.0 jasmine-core ~2.99.1 → ~3.2.1 karma ~1.7.1 → ~3.0.0 karma-jasmine-html-reporter ^0.2.2 → ^1.3.1 ts-node ~5.0.1 → ~7.0.1 tslint ~5.9.1 → ~5.11.0 typescript ~2.7.2 → ~3.1.1
Järgnevad sõltuvused rahuldatakse oma deklareeritud versioonivahemikuga, kuid paigaldatud versioonid jäävad maha. Saad viimaseid versioone installida ilma paketifaili muutmata, kasutades npm update'i. Kui tahad niikuinii oma paketifaili sõltuvusi uuendada, käivita ncu -a.
@angular/animatsioonid ^6.0.3 → ^6.1.9 @angular/common ^6.0.3 → ^6.1.9 @angular/kompilaator ^6.0.3 → ^6.1.9 @angular/core ^6.0.3 → ^6.1.9 @angular/vormid ^6.0.3 → ^6.1.9 @angular/http ^6.0.3 → ^6.1.9 @angular/platform-browser ^6.1.4 → ^6.1.9 @angular/platform-browser-dynamic ^6.0.3 → ^6.1.9 @angular/ruuter ^6.0.3 → ^6.1.9 bootstrap ^4.1.1 → ^4.1.3 popper.js ^1.14.3 → ^1.14.4 rxjs ^6.0.0 → ^6.3.3 @angular/cli ^6.1.5 → ^6.2.4 @angular/compiler-cli ^6.0.3 → ^6.1.9 @angular/language-service ^6.0.3 → ^6.1.9 @types/jasmine ~2.8.6 → ~2.8.9 @types/jasminewd2 ~2.0.3 → ~2.0.5 karma-coverage-Istanbul-reporter ~2.0.0 → ~2.0.4 protraktor ^5.4.0 → ^5.4.1
Kasuta NCU-d -sinuga, et uuendada package.json Uuendus
See tähendab, et mõned paketid tuleb praegu uuendada
Sa saad neid kõiki uuendada.
Loomulikult, kui kõik paketid on ajakohased, kuvatakse pärast NCU käivitamist:
Kõik sõltuvused vastavad uusimatele paketiversioonidele :)
|